How much does a Tomlyn Product Manager make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Product Manager at Tomlyn is $130,161, which translates to approximately $63 per hour. Salaries for Product Manager at Tomlyn typically range from $122,378 to $145,360,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Tomlyn, a world-class animal health and wellness company founded in 1976, carries a complete line of scientifically developed, veterinarian-approved animal health products. The company's wide selection of product categories range from immune support, pill masking paste, digestive support and hairball remedies, to joint and hip support, calming aids and sanitizers. Tomlyn is owned by, Vetoquinol, the eighth-largest veterinary pharmaceutical company in the world.
